7Cystic Fibrosis
Cystic fibrosis is a genetic disorder that leads to severe damage to the digestive and respiratory. These effects usually result from the accumulation of sticky and thick mucus. In addition to the liver, pancreas, and lungs, the intestines are one of the most commonly affected organs. People with cystic fibrosis can be at a higher risk of developing an inguinal hernia. Early diagnosis and treatment are important to improve the quality of life and extend the expected lifespan. [7]
